Rendering
Как же React отображает наш говно код в браузере?
Этот процесс называется rendering. React делает это за нас.
Но важно понимать, как это работает, чтобы у нас не возникало ошибок.
Например бесконечный ререндер.
React знает как и где рендерить, благодаря Virtual DOM.
Что такое DOM?
DOM расшифровывается как Document Object Model
Используется в браузере для отображения HTML документов
Процесс рендеринга в React
1) Если состояние нашего приложения меняется, то React обновляет VDOM, который обновляется быстрее реального DOM
2) React diffs
Затем реакт сравнивает, обновленный VDOM с предыдущей версией
3) Reconciliation
Как только React увидел, что изменилось, он использует Reconciliation, для обновления реального DOM.
#reactjs
#react
#javascript
#typescript
#usestate
#useeffect
#frontend
#components
#jsx
#props
Подписывайтесь на телеграмм, будем готовиться к собесам: https://t.me/it_tonylife
Подписывайтесь на boosty: https://boosty.to/maxfri
Смотрите видео Rendering в REACT | React Concept онлайн без регистрации, длительностью часов минут секунд в хорошем качестве. Это видео добавил пользователь Iaroslav Silkin | Front-end 17 Апрель 2024, не забудьте поделиться им ссылкой с друзьями и знакомыми, на нашем сайте его посмотрели 80 раз и оно понравилось 3 людям.